Broadway Industrial Group  (SGX:B69) Gross Margin % Explanation

Warren Buffett believes that firms with excellent long term economics tend to have consistently higher margins.

Durable competitive advantage creates a high Gross Margin % because of the freedom to price in excess of cost. Companies can be categorized by their Gross Margin %

1. Greater than 40% = Durable competitive advantage
2. Less than 40% = Competition eroding margins
3. Less than 20% = no sustainable competitive advantage
Consistency of Gross Margin is key

Broadway Industrial Group had a gross margin of 7.74% for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2025 => No sustainable competitive advantage


Be Aware

If a company loses its competitive advantages, usually its gross margin declines well before its sales declines. Watching Gross Margin % and Operating Margin % closely helps avoid value trap situations.

Broadway Industrial Group Gross Margin % Calculation

Gross Margin is the percentage of Gross Profit out of sales or Revenue.

Broadway Industrial Group's Gross Margin for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2024 is calculated as

Gross Margin % (A: Dec. 2024 )=Gross Profit (A: Dec. 2024 ) / Revenue (A: Dec. 2024 )
=31.8 / 352.23
=(Revenue - Cost of Goods Sold) / Revenue
=(352.23 - 320.422) / 352.23
=9.03 %

Broadway Industrial Group's Gross Margin for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2025 is calculated as


Gross Margin % (Q: Jun. 2025 )=Gross Profit (Q: Jun. 2025 ) / Revenue (Q: Jun. 2025 )
=12 / 154.68
=(Revenue - Cost of Goods Sold) / Revenue
=(154.68 - 142.704) / 154.68
=7.74 %

A positive Gross Profit is only the first step for a company to make a net profit. The gross profit needs to be big enough to also cover related labor, equipment, rental, marketing/advertising, research and development and a lot of other costs in selling the products.

Broadway Industrial Group Business Description

Address 202 Kallang Bahru, No. 07-01 Spaze, Singapore, SGP, 339339
Broadway Industrial Group Ltd is a manufacturer of precision machined components. The company provides actuator arms, assemblies, and other related parts mainly for the hard disk drive (HDD) industry. Its operating segments are; the HDD segment which generates key revenue and consists of the manufacturing and distribution of actuator arms and related assembly for the hard disk industry; The PE segment comprises the manufacturing and distribution of precision diecasting and machining parts for telecommunications equipment, industrial applications, and automotive industries, and others segment comprises investment holding. Geographically, the company generates a majority of its revenue from Thailand followed by the People's Republic of China, Vietnam, south Korea, and other countries.
